Pierre Smits commented on OFBIZ-10953: -------------------------------------- Currency definitions are not defined by the project, but rather by the ISO (see 1). And based on publicly available information(this may take some time to find) the meaning of a currency code does not change over time. As you can see in the referred webpage there have been several updates to the currency of Zimbabwe (formerly known as Rodesia), where each new currency got a new code while the name stayed the same. We can therefore safely assume/expect that over the lifespan of a country-currency relationship the currency stays unique. We thus don't need to worry about multiple records (both in the transaction database in the Uom table) as in the dwh in the currency dimensionTable) with duplicate natural keys. As a fact: this is not possible because the natural key can not exist more than once in the source table (UoM). In DWH and BI circles it is very common to use the natural key in dimension and fact table for currencies (as opposed to the business-own generated sequencedId for other transaction tables), as it reduces the need to have additional effort to set up - in star schemas and fact tables - the relation between the (sequenced) dimensionId and what the common meaning is (the natural key or currency code). Even with regards to the adopted load/update strategies (type 1, type 2, etc) the DWH toolkit book does not dictate that values in the dimensionId field of dimension tables must be of the sequence type.
